PURO-FRLE strengthened RO membrane elements, part of the Helixfil Series.

Application

PURO-FRLE is an ultra-low pressure RO membrane designed for fouling resistance and low energy consumption. It is applicable to the treatment of industrial sewage with low salinity.

Typical applications include:

  • Pure water production from surface water, such as lake water and river water.
  • Desalination of reclaimed water, including industrial wastewater and RO concentrated water.

Product Performance

The following performance is measured under test conditions of 150 psi (1.03 MPa) operating pressure, 2000 mg/L NaCl solution, 25℃ temperature, pH 7.0 ± 0.5, and 15% recovery rate.

ModelStable Rejection Rate (%)Permeate Flow GPD (m³/d)Active Membrane Area ft² (m²)Feed Spacer Thickness mil
PURO-FRLE99.610500 (39.7)400 (37.2)34-LD

Notes:

  • Each membrane element may have ±15% variation of permeate flow.
  • Minimum Rejection Rate: 99.4%

Operating Limits

  • Maximum operating pressure: 600 psi (4.14 MPa)
  • Maximum feedwater temperature: 45 ℃
  • Maximum inlet flow rate: 17 m³/h
  • Maximum concentration of free chlorine: 0.1 mg/L
  • Maximum pressure drop per element: 15 psi (0.1 MPa)
  • Allowed pH range for feedwater in operation: 2-11
  • Allowed pH range for chemical cleaning: 1-13
  • Maximum feedwater flow SDI₁₅: 5

Important Information

  • Dry membrane elements are shipped without preservation solution. Wet membrane elements use 1.0% sodium bisulfite (with 10% propylene glycol antifreeze added in winter) as a preservation solution for storage.
  • Dry membrane elements must be kept wet after soaking. Wet membrane elements not in use for extended periods require preservation solution.
  • For first-time use, flush the membrane element for 15-25 minutes at low pressure, then for 60-90 minutes at high pressure (water flow should not be less than 50% of the system design flow).
  • Permeate and concentrated water from the first hour of initial operation should be discharged.
  • The operating limits and guidelines provided are part of the limitations for the three-year warranty.
  • The addition of any chemicals that may affect the membrane element during storage and operation is prohibited.
